From b5ddd6c373d887bde925a52f0fa2d23b1529d59c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=99=88=E8=A3=95=E8=B4=A2?= Date: Mon, 10 May 2021 09:19:08 +0800 Subject: [PATCH] =?UTF-8?q?=E9=A1=B9=E7=9B=AE=E4=BB=BB=E5=8A=A1=E6=9F=A5?= =?UTF-8?q?=E8=AF=A2=E5=A2=9E=E5=8A=A0=E9=BB=98=E8=AE=A4=E6=8C=89=E6=9C=AC?= =?UTF-8?q?=E6=9C=BA=E6=9E=84=E5=8F=B7=E6=9F=A5=E8=AF=A2=EF=BC=8C=E5=A6=82?= =?UTF-8?q?=E6=9E=9C=E6=9F=A5=E8=AF=A2=E7=9A=84=E6=98=AF=E4=BC=97=E5=8C=85?= =?UTF-8?q?=E4=BB=BB=E5=8A=A1=EF=BC=8C=E5=88=99=E6=8C=89=E5=85=A8=E5=9F=9F?= =?UTF-8?q?=E6=9F=A5=E8=AF=A2?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../src/main/java/com/xm/core/ctrl/XmProjectController.java | 4 +++- xm-core/src/main/java/com/xm/core/ctrl/XmTaskController.java | 5 +++++ 2 files changed, 8 insertions(+), 1 deletion(-) diff --git a/xm-core/src/main/java/com/xm/core/ctrl/XmProjectController.java b/xm-core/src/main/java/com/xm/core/ctrl/XmProjectController.java index fddc4034..a3891b4f 100644 --- a/xm-core/src/main/java/com/xm/core/ctrl/XmProjectController.java +++ b/xm-core/src/main/java/com/xm/core/ctrl/XmProjectController.java @@ -104,7 +104,9 @@ public class XmProjectController { if(StringUtils.isEmpty(xmProjectVo.getCode())) { tips.setFailureMsg("编号不能为空,请修改编号再提交"); - }else { + }else if(StringUtils.hasText(xmProjectVo.getBranchId())){ + tips.setFailureMsg("项目归属机构号不能为空"); + }else { xmProjectService.saveProject(xmProjectVo); xmProjectService.clearProject(xmProjectVo.getId()); diff --git a/xm-core/src/main/java/com/xm/core/ctrl/XmTaskController.java b/xm-core/src/main/java/com/xm/core/ctrl/XmTaskController.java index 559e6fc9..b3105521 100644 --- a/xm-core/src/main/java/com/xm/core/ctrl/XmTaskController.java +++ b/xm-core/src/main/java/com/xm/core/ctrl/XmTaskController.java @@ -254,6 +254,11 @@ public class XmTaskController { Map m = new HashMap<>(); RequestUtils.transformArray(xmTask, "ids"); PageUtils.startPage(xmTask); + String taskOut= (String) xmTask.get("taskOut"); + if(!"1".equals(taskOut)){ + User user = LoginUtils.getCurrentUserInfo(); + xmTask.put("branchId",user.getBranchId()); + } List> xmTaskList = xmTaskService.selectListMapByWhere(xmTask); //列出XmTask列表 PageUtils.responePage(m, xmTaskList); m.put("data",xmTaskList);